Raphael Leber is a robotics researcher whose work focuses on developing context-aware architectures and socially intelligent systems for human-robot interaction. His primary contributions lie in creating frameworks that enable robots to perceive, interpret, and respond to human presence and social cues in dynamic environments. Leber’s most cited paper, “Context Aware Robot Architecture, Application to the RoboCup@Home Challenge” (2019, 7 citations), presents a modular architecture that allows robots to adapt their behavior based on environmental context, a critical step toward deploying robots in real-world domestic settings. His subsequent work, “People Management Framework Using a 2D Camera for Human-Robot Social Interactions” (2019, 3 citations), introduces a low-cost, vision-based system for tracking and managing multiple people during interactions, emphasizing accessibility and practicality. These contributions have direct applications in service robotics and assistive technologies, particularly within the RoboCup@Home competition, where Leber’s architectures have been tested and validated. His research bridges the gap between theoretical context-awareness and tangible, socially competent robot behaviors, offering foundational tools for future work in autonomous social robotics.
